When `key` is an enum, we can provide better hints for it. ``` "severity": { "description": "A map of diagnostic codes to their severity settings.", "default": {}, "type": "object", "properties": { "syntax-error": { "$ref": "#/definitions/DiagnosticSeveritySetting" }, "syntax-warning": { "$ref": "#/definitions/DiagnosticSeveritySetting" } }, "additionalProperties": false } ```   